‘Adopt an axolotl’ campaign in Mexico aims to help save critically endangered species

Ecologists from Mexico’s National Autonomous university on Friday relaunched a fundraising campaign to bolster conservation efforts for axolotls, an iconic, endangered fish-like type of salamander.

Despite Bans, Disabled Women Are Still Being Sterilized in Europe

Governments have declared the practice a human rights violation. But they have made exceptions that are divisive among parents, doctors and social workers.

The Stabbing of Derek Chauvin: What We Know

The attack in an Arizona prison was the latest violent episode involving a high-profile inmate at a federal correctional facility.

As expulsion vote looms, Rep. Santos says he expects to be kicked out of Congress

Rep. George Santos has said he expects to be expelled from Congress following a scathing report by the House Ethics Committee that found substantial evidence of lawbreaking by the New York Republican.
